Frank DeGeorge started his career with Impact as an entry-level employee more than 10 years ago, and since then has grown from Strategic Services Manager to Vice President of Strategic Services and now Chief Technology Officer.
In his role as CTO, he focuses on helping Impact continue to grow while also making sure that clients have the resources they need to scale and be successful. He is responsible for developing teams of experts that put in incredible, often behind-the-scenes efforts to implement solutions for clients and for Impact.
DeGeorge’s expertise with DocuWare, Kofax and business optimization have helped Impact become an industry leader. Finally, DeGeorge is the co-creator of Impact Optimize, a business summit in Chicago focusing on digital transformation.
ABOUT Impact Networking:
Impact is a fierce competitor in the Intelligent Process Optimization space. Founded in 1999, Impact employs over 525 people at its 16 locations throughout the Midwest and West Coast, specializing in the development, conception and execution of enterprise data and document strategies.
Impact helps growing organizations eliminate reliance on hardcopy documents, overcome process-oriented business challenges and safeguard key business data and information. Teams of specialists work together to design, implement and support industry-leading solutions and technology. These sustainable initiatives lead to increased efficiency and the rapid achievement of operational goals.
